STINNER Victor <vstinner at redhat.com> added the comment:
I marked bpo-36197 as a duplicate of this issue:
"""
gcc -pthread -c -Wno-unused-result -Wsign-compare -DDYNAMIC_ANNOTATIONS_ENABLED=1 -g -Og -Wall -std=c99 -Wextra -Wno-unused-result -Wno-unused-parameter -Wno-missing-field-initializers -Werror=implicit-function-declaration -I./Include/internal -I. -I./Include -DPy_BUILD_CORE -o Objects/memoryobject.o Objects/memoryobject.c
Objects/memoryobject.c:3112:21: warning: cast between incompatible function types from 'PyObject * (*)(PyMemoryViewObject *, PyObject *, PyObject *)' {aka 'struct _object * (*)(struct <anonymous> *, struct _object *, struct _object *)'} to 'PyObject * (*)(PyObject *, PyObject *)' {aka 'struct _object * (*)(struct _object *, struct _object *)'} [-Wcast-function-type]
{"tobytes", (PyCFunction)memory_tobytes, METH_VARARGS|METH_KEYWORDS, memory_tobytes_doc},
I am preparing a small PR for this issue.
"""
=> PR 12179
